4. Chase / patrol retarget policy (AI layer)
- Chase: Retarget on timer (~0.2s) or distance threshold — never assign
target_positionevery physics frame. - Patrol: Advance waypoint only when
is_navigation_finished()andis_target_reachable(); on unreachable, pick next or repath. - State ownership: Patrol/chase/search transitions belong in godot-state-machine-advanced; this skill only decides how to retarget once a state asks for a destination.
Patrol state handoff (call site): in the patrol state's _physics_process, when the agent finishes a waypoint, call retarget_if_needed(next_waypoint) — do not set target_position directly from the state machine root.
# PatrolState.gd — state machine owns transitions; this skill owns retarget policyfunc _physics_process(_delta: float) -> void:if nav_agent.is_navigation_finished() and nav_agent.is_target_reachable():_ai_nav.retarget_if_needed(_waypoints[_index])_index = (_index + 1) % _waypoints.size()
# Threshold retarget — AI policy, not per-frame path spamconst RETARGET_DIST := 1.5var _last_target: Vector3func retarget_if_needed(desired: Vector3) -> void:if desired.distance_to(_last_target) < RETARGET_DIST:returnnav_agent.target_position = desired_last_target = desired
NEVER Do in AI Navigation
- NEVER set `target_position` before awaiting physics frame — MUST
call_deferred()thenawait get_tree().physics_frame. - NEVER use synchronous runtime bake — Use
bake_from_source_geometry_data_asyncvia pathfinding async_dynamic_baking.gd. - NEVER poll chase targets every frame — Path recalculation spam.
- NEVER invent local duplicate nav scripts here — Implement from godot-navigation-pathfinding only.
- NEVER ignore `is_target_reachable()` / stuck recovery — Unreachable or stalled agents need policy (agent_stuck_detection.gd).
- NEVER leave avoidance radius at 0 when
avoidance_enabled— Agents pass through each other. - NEVER call `get_path()` every frame — Reuse path query objects (memory_optimized_queries.gd).

Expert insights (WHY — keep in body)
- Deferred first target — WHY: NavigationAgent maps/regions are not ready in
_ready().call_deferred+await physics_frameprevents first-path failure. - Retarget policy — WHY: per-frame
target_positionrebakes paths and spikes CPU. Timer (~0.2 s) or distance threshold only. - Unreachable waypoints — WHY: patrol loops stall forever without
is_target_reachable()+ skip/repath policy. - Avoidance radius 0 — WHY: enabled avoidance with zero radius disables separation; agents stack.
